Transponder Keys
A transponder key, also known as a chip-key, is equipped with a microchip that sends a unique code signal every time it is inserted into ignition. The computer system of the car checks the code and starts the engine if it matches. This is an amazing enhancement in anti-theft protection. It is found in nearly all modern vehicles manufactured in the past 20 years.

Non-transponder key heads have an aluminum flat piece. The key cuts correspond with the tumblers in your ignition, and they are fixed by spring-loaded clips on the sides. These keys can be created by any qualified automotive technician, and are generally cheaper than transponder keys. However, they are not as safe or secure as a transponder key, and they carry a greater chance of duplication that is not authorized or theft.
Keys to VATS
In earlier GM vehicles and trucks VATS keys were fitted to improve security. They function by using an embedded resistor that confirms that you are using the correct ignition key to start the vehicle. The key can also be used to shut down the motor in the event that the incorrect key is used. This makes it more difficult for thieves to rob the car and discourages them.
The VATS system was initially implemented in the year 1986 Corvette and quickly became a part of other GM vehicles. Its simplicity and efficiency allowed GM to cut down on theft of the most popular vehicles. Later advanced systems such as transponder keys were added.
Each VATS key comes with a resistor pellet in the key blade. It contains one of fifteen different VATS codes (resistance values). truck keys made sends an electric current to the pellet whenever the key is placed in the ignition switch. This determines the resistance value or vats code of the key and sends signals to the fuel pump and the starter that it is a valid mechanical key.
Two leaf contacts are located in the lock cylinder. They connect to the VATS pellet. They are connected to ignition control module through a purple/white and white/black wire pair. Most of the time, the wires break or become disconnected due to the constant flexing required to operate the lock cylinder. The circuit also has the two-wire connector at the bottom of the steering column. The connector may fail due to wear, moisture or pressure.
By putting the leads of an Ohm meter to the resistor, and reading the Ohms, you can determine the resistance of the pelle key. The resistance is then compared with the VATS code on the VATS chart. This can assist locksmiths determine the right VATS key blank to cut when a customer needs an replacement key. This is often referred to as a VATS reconnoiter. The same process can also be used to reset Passlock or Passkey systems on GM vehicles. This is a straightforward however time-consuming procedure that requires the proper tools.
Key Fobs
A key fob, or a tiny electronic device is a replacement for your car's key. The fob is fitted with an RFID chip that transmits an individual code that unlocks the door locks. The fob can also be programmed, so it can be programmed to grant only certain users access while keeping other users from entering. Fobs are commonly used in commercial settings to control parking spaces' access and automating the process of opening and closing gates and doors.

Fob technology is changing and the most recent smart fobs can offer a range of additional capabilities. For instance some fobs come with a door-opening signal that is short-range and a long-range parking gate access signal, eliminating the need to carry two separate devices. Fobs can also have multiple buttons, and they can feature LED indicators that tell you whether the fob is in use or inactive.

Advanced fobs also utilize encryption and other security measures to safeguard against attacks to hack. Fob credentials that are not encrypted could be copied or cloned however newer fobs employ rolling codes that generate and transmit a different code every time you press the button. The frequent changes in codes makes it difficult for bad actors clone and hack fobs.
